Seagate Momentus Thin 7mm hard drive for slim laptops launched

Remember we’d told you about the upcoming Seagate Momentus ultra-slim hard disk drive for ultra-slim laptops? Well, Seagate today went official with its latest baby and shared some exciting details with the world. Reportedly, the Seagate Momentus Thin is a 7mm thin, 2.5″ drive boasting 250GB / 160GB storage capacity. The world’s slimmest drive is an amazing development in the hard drive world because this one reduces the size of a typical hard disk drive by whole 25%, providing more room to laptop manufacturers to further reduce size for their ultra-slim notebooks.
Seagate also reports that the Momentus Thin drive gives original equipment manufacturers (OEM) and system integrators significantly lower cost-per-gigabyte storage than solid state and 1.8-inch drives, enabling a new breed of entry-level thin laptops.
Other features include an 8MB cache, a Serial ATA 3Gb/second interface and a 5400RPM spin speed.
The drive is scheduled to ship to Seagate’s OEM and integrator partners in January 2010.
No word on pricing.
